Detailed Breakdown of Rules and Guidelines
Let’s delve deeper into the specific rules and regulations governing the Camden Yards food policy:
Permitted Items: A Closer Look
- Food: When considering what food to bring, think personal consumption. Sandwiches, wraps, salads (in reasonable containers), fresh fruits, vegetables, chips, granola bars, and cookies are typically fine. The focus should be on items that are easy to handle and don’t require extensive preparation or serving.
- Beverages: Hydration is key at a baseball game! Sealed water bottles are almost always allowed, providing fans with a cost-effective way to stay refreshed. Empty water bottles are also frequently permitted, allowing fans to refill them at water fountains throughout the stadium. Juice boxes or pouches are usually permissible, especially for families with young children.
Prohibited Items: What Not to Bring
- Hard-Sided Coolers: These are generally not allowed, as they can pose a security risk and obstruct walkways. Soft-sided coolers that meet the size requirements are often permitted.
- Glass Bottles and Cans: Glass containers are typically prohibited due to safety concerns related to potential breakage. Cans may also be restricted to prevent them from being used as projectiles.
- Alcoholic Beverages: Bringing outside alcoholic beverages into Camden Yards is strictly prohibited. The ballpark has its own vendors for alcohol sales, and this policy ensures compliance with alcohol control regulations.
- Oversized Bags: Large bags or containers that exceed specified dimensions are generally not allowed. This is to facilitate security screenings and prevent overcrowding. Check the official policy for specific size limitations.
Container Dimensions: Staying Within Limits
The size restrictions on bags and containers are in place to maintain safety and ease the screening process. Typically, bags should not exceed dimensions such as 16″ x 16″ x 8″. However, it’s essential to check the official policy for the exact dimensions, as they may vary.
Exceptions to the Rule
- Medical Necessities: If you have specific dietary needs or medical conditions that require you to bring certain foods or beverages, you can typically request an exception to the policy. It’s advisable to contact the Orioles’ customer service team in advance to discuss your needs and obtain any necessary documentation.
- Infant and Baby Food: For families with infants, exceptions are usually made for baby food and formula. However, it’s recommended to bring these items in reasonable quantities and be prepared to demonstrate their purpose to security personnel.

Ballpark Dining: Exploring Culinary Options Inside Camden Yards
While the Camden Yards food policy allows fans to bring outside food, the stadium itself offers a wide array of culinary delights. From classic ballpark fare to regional specialties, there’s something to satisfy every palate.
Concession Variety
Camden Yards boasts a diverse range of food and beverage vendors. You can find traditional options like hot dogs, hamburgers, pizza, and popcorn, as well as local favorites such as crab cakes, pit beef sandwiches, and Berger cookies. The stadium also offers a selection of craft beers, wines, and non-alcoholic beverages.
Concession Pricing
As with most sporting venues, food and beverage prices inside Camden Yards can be higher than outside. Be prepared to pay a premium for the convenience of having a variety of options at your fingertips.
Catering to Dietary Needs
Recognizing the growing demand for dietary-specific options, Camden Yards strives to offer a range of choices for fans with dietary restrictions. You can often find v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free items at select concession stands. Look for signage indicating these options or ask the vendors for more information.
Seamless Transactions
The ballpark has cashless options that can be used throughout the stadium. Credit cards, debit cards, and mobile payment systems like Apple Pay and Google Pay are accepted at most vendors.
